WOODSTOCK - Two people suffered from smoke inhalation after a fire last night in the Friendly City.
Woodstock Fire Department responded to a fire near the corner of Devonshire and Huron around 5:30 p.m. yesterday.
Although they were able to quickly contain the blaze, there is around $20 000 worth of damage to the home.
According to the fire department, this was another kitchen fire.
